WebFor example, let’s say your product is $50, sales tax is 10%, and shipping is $7. At checkout, your customer will see that the product subtotal (price without tax) is $50.00, tax is $5.00, and shipping is $7 for a total of $62.00. Proposition de déclaration simplifiée. … clevis new workWebJan 15, 2024 · The current corporate tax rate is charged at a flat rate of 17%, and it applies to both local and foreign companies. Singapore uses a one-tier corporate tax system.
